MASSACHUSETTS FEDERAL MAHOGANY SECRETARY. Circa 1825, probably Salem.In two parts, the upper case with swan’s neck pediment with floral brass rosetts centering three urn finials above a pair of cupboard doors with astragal glazed gothic panels, opening to an interior with an adjustable shelf over an arrangement of small drawers and pigeonholes, stepped back and fitted to the lower section having a hinged folding baize-lined writing surface supported by lopers, centering a deep upper drawer above two molded long drawers flanked by pineapple carved and rope twist columns above baluster form ring-turned legs. SIZE: 80-1/2′ h x 44-1/2″ w x 20″ d. CONDITION: Very good overall. Old restored shrinkage splits, center of base. Old restoration, swan’s neck pediment. 9-97245 (3,000-5,000)
